M62 Wrecker
ROCO 1:87 Scale Vehicle Review

The ROCO 1:87 scale Truck, 5-ton, 6×6, M62, Medium Wrecker (G-744) is based on the Truck, 5-ton, 6×6, M39 which was built from 1951 to 1969 for the US Armed Forces. The model is a re-release, which differs from its predecessor (ROCO 193) primarily in its soft rubber tires.
The M62 Wrecker has many moving parts. The crane can be rotated, the telescopic boom extended and retracted, the support arms mounted under the truck bed, and the oxygen and acetylene cylinders removed from the vehicle.
The model is sold fully assembled, ready to play. Mould lines and sprue need to be removed prior to painting.
The used review vehicle in our inventory has soft rubber tires which, at the time of this review, show the first signs of flat-spotting, but do not yet exhibit any stickiness or deterioration.
